a,abbr,acronym,address,applet,article,aside,audio,b,big,blockquote,body,canvas,caption,center,cite,code,dd,del,details,dfn,div,dl,dt,em,embed,fieldset,figcaption,figure,footer,form,h1,h2,h3,h4,h5,h6,header,hgroup,html,i,iframe,img,ins,kbd,label,legend,li,mark,menu,nav,object,ol,output,p,pre,q,ruby,s,samp,section,small,span,strike,strong,sub,summary,sup,table,tbody,td,tfoot,th,thead,time,tr,tt,u,ul,var,video{margin:0;padding:0;border:0;font:inherit;vertical-align:middle}article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{display:block}body{line-height:1;position:relative;overflow-x:hidden}button,ol,ul{margin:0;padding:0}blockquote,q{quotes:none}blockquote:after,blockquote:before,q:after,q:before{content:'';content:none}table{border-collapse:collapse;border-spacing:0}:focus,a:active,a:focus,a:hover,button:focus{text-decoration:none;outline:0}a,button{border:none;font-size:unset;padding:0;margin:0;background:0 0;background-color:none;outline:0;border:none}img{max-width:100%;height:auto}.tab-content>.tab-pane{height:0;display:block;opacity:0;pointer-events:none}.tab-content>.active{height:auto;opacity:1;pointer-events:auto}.nav-pills .nav-link,.nav-pills a.nav-link,.nav-pills a.nav-link.active,.nav-tabs .nav-link,.nav-tabs a.nav-link,.nav-tabs a.nav-link.active{padding:0;background:0 0;background-color:none}.tab-pane{display:none}.tab-pane.active{display:block}#myScrollspy.quick{opacity:0;position:fixed;right:-10px;top:50%;z-index:100;transform:translateY(-50%);transition:.3s;pointer-events:none}@media only screen and (max-width:768px){#myScrollspy.quick{display:none}}#myScrollspy.quick.is-fixed{opacity:1;pointer-events:inherit}#myScrollspy.quick a{display:block;position:relative;width:36px;height:36px;margin-top:4px}#myScrollspy.quick a:first-child{margin-top:0}#myScrollspy.quick a:nth-child(2){background-position-y:-36px}#myScrollspy.quick a:nth-child(3){background-position-y:-72px}#myScrollspy.quick a:nth-child(4){background-position-y:-108px}#myScrollspy.quick a:nth-child(5){background-position-y:-144px}#myScrollspy.quick a:nth-child(6){background-position-y:100%;margin-top:10px}#myScrollspy.quick a .txt{position:absolute;right:38px;top:50%;border-radius:18px;margin-top:-18px;font-size:18px;color:#52565d;padding:8px 22px;transition:.3s;text-wrap:nowrap;display:inline-block}#myScrollspy.quick a.active .txt{opacity:1;right:45px;color:#ddb22e}body{background-color:#000}body p{color:#bbc6d3;font-weight:400;line-height:1.3}@media only screen and (max-width:1200px){body p{font-size:16px}}@media only screen and (max-width:480px){body p{font-size:14px}}#main{position:relative;background:url(../images/main_bg.jpg) no-repeat 50% 0;background-size:cover;padding:80px 0 0;margin:35px 0 0;min-height:100vh;height:1500px;overflow:hidden}@media only screen and (max-width:1200px){#main{height:100%}}#main .chR{z-index:1;width:427px;height:827px;position:absolute;right:61%;top:15vh;margin-right:-840px;background:url(../images/ch2.png) no-repeat 0 0}@media only screen and (max-width:1200px){#main .chR{display:none}}#main .chL{z-index:7;width:620px;height:918px;position:absolute;left:56%;top:7vh;margin-left:-1000px;background:url(../images/ch1.png) no-repeat 0 0}@media only screen and (max-width:1200px){#main .chL{display:none}}#main .title{position:relative;z-index:2;text-align:center;top:3.5%}@media only screen and (max-width:767px){#main .title{padding-left:15px;padding-right:15px}}#main .title .link{display:flex;justify-content:center;align-items:center;padding:2.5% 0 0 0}#main .title .link a{display:inline-block;width:165px;height:43px;background-image:url(../images/btn-reg.png);background-position:0 0;background-repeat:no-repeat;text-indent:-99999em;transition:.3s all;margin:0 18px}#main .title .link a:hover{filter:brightness(1.2)}@media only screen and (max-width:480px){#main .title .link a:nth-of-type(2){display:none}}#main .title .link a:nth-of-type(2){background-image:url(../images/btn-dl.png)}#main .title .video-box{max-width:452px;width:100%;margin:40px auto 0;position:relative}#main .title .video-box .popbtn{position:relative;padding-bottom:56.33333%;height:0}#main .title .video-box .popbtn .bg-video{width:100%;height:auto}#main .title .video-box::before{position:relative;z-index:10;content:'';width:101px;height:101px;background:url(../images/playBtn.png) no-repeat center center;background-size:contain;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);transition:.6s;pointer-events:none}@media only screen and (max-width:480px){#main .title .video-box::before{width:80px;height:55px}}#main .title .video-box::after{content:'';background:url(../images/vidoeFrame.png) no-repeat center center;background-size:contain;width:452px;height:254px;z-index:0;position:absolute;top:50%;left:50%;transform:translate(-50%,-50%);pointer-events:none}@media only screen and (max-width:640px){#main .title .video-box::after{width:129.68vw;height:85.15vw}}#main .title .video-box:hover::before{filter:brightness(2)}#main #s1{margin:110px 0 0;background-size:cover;display:flex;justify-content:center;text-align:center;flex-direction:column;position:relative;z-index:17}@media only screen and (max-width:480px){#main #s1{margin-top:50px}}#main #s1 .awards{display:flex;align-items:center;justify-content:center;flex-direction:row;width:1253px;margin:0 auto 10px;position:relative;padding:80px 0}@media only screen and (max-width:1200px){#main #s1 .awards{width:100%;flex-direction:column}}#main #s1 .awards::before{content:'';background:url(../images/s1FrameTop.png) no-repeat 50% 0;background-size:cover;width:1253px;height:384px;position:absolute;top:39px;left:-65px;right:0;margin:0 auto;z-index:-10}@media only screen and (max-width:1200px){#main #s1 .awards::before{background-image:url(../images/s1FrameTop_mb.png);background-size:cover;width:582px;height:806px;position:absolute;top:39px;left:5%;margin:0 auto}}@media only screen and (max-width:480px){#main #s1 .awards::before{background-image:url(../images/s1FrameTop_mb.png);background-size:cover}}#main #s1 .awards .titleImg{position:relative;z-index:20;max-width:330px;width:100%;margin-right:-4px;left:5%}@media only screen and (max-width:768px){#main #s1 .awards .titleImg{width:70%;margin-bottom:unset}}#main #s1 .awards .awardsCtn{display:flex;margin:42px 0 0;width:100%;align-content:center;align-items:center;justify-content:center}@media only screen and (max-width:1200px){#main #s1 .awards .awardsCtn{width:40vw;background-size:cover;flex-wrap:wrap;justify-content:space-evenly;padding:unset;margin-bottom:unset;height:unset}}#main #s1 .awards .awardsCtn .imgWrap{max-width:147px;width:100%}@media only screen and (max-width:1200px){#main #s1 .awards .awardsCtn .imgWrap{max-width:50%}}@media only screen and (max-width:480px){#main #s1 .awards .awardsCtn .imgWrap{padding:0 0}}#main #s1 .awards .awardsCtn .imgWrap p{margin:10px 0 0 18px;letter-spacing:0;font-size:16px}@media only screen and (max-width:1200px){#main #s1 .awards .awardsCtn .imgWrap p{margin-bottom:18px;font-size:16px}}@media only screen and (max-width:480px){#main #s1 .awards .awardsCtn .imgWrap p{font-size:13px}}#main #s1 .awards:nth-of-type(2){padding:60px 0 100px}#main #s1 .awards:nth-of-type(2)::before{top:auto;bottom:0}#main #s1 .awards:nth-of-type(2)::after{bottom:auto;top:0}#main #s1 .awards:nth-of-type(2) .awardsCtn{justify-content:space-evenly}section{position:relative;text-align:center;padding:0}section h2{position:relative;margin:0 auto}section#s2{background:url(../images/s2Bg.jpg) no-repeat 50% 0;background-size:cover;height:1500px}section#s3{background:url(../images/s3Bg.jpg) no-repeat 50% 0;background-size:cover;height:1300px;padding:45px 0 195px}@media only screen and (max-width:480px){section#s3{min-height:unset;padding:45px 45px 25px}}@media only screen and (max-width:480px){section#s3 h2{width:80%}}section#s4{background:url(../images/s4Bg.jpg) no-repeat 50% 0;background-size:cover;height:1000px;padding:60px 0 0}@media only screen and (max-width:480px){section#s4 h2{width:68%}}section#s4 .moto{padding:50px 0 0}@media only screen and (max-width:768px){section#s4 .moto{padding:80px 0 100px}}@media only screen and (max-width:480px){section#s4 .moto{padding:80px 50px 0}}section#s4 .moto .moto-wrap{display:flex;flex-wrap:nowrap;flex-direction:row;justify-content:center;margin:0 auto}section#s4 .moto .moto-wrap img{margin:0 50px}@media only screen and (max-width:768px){section#s4 .moto .moto-wrap{flex-direction:column}section#s4 .moto .moto-wrap .moto-col{flex:0 0 100%}}@media only screen and (max-width:1600px){section#s4 .moto .moto-wrap:first-child{width:76%}}@media only screen and (max-width:768px){section#s4 .moto .moto-wrap:first-child{width:100%}}section#s4 .moto .moto-wrap:nth-of-type(2){margin-top:85px}@media only screen and (max-width:768px){section#s4 .moto .moto-wrap:nth-of-type(2){margin:0}}section#s4 .moto .moto-wrap:nth-of-type(2) .moto-col:nth-of-type(2){margin:0 -83px 0 -68px}section#s4 .moto .moto-wrap .moto-col:nth-of-type(2){margin-left:-21px}@media only screen and (max-width:768px){section#s4 .moto .moto-wrap .moto-col{margin:0 0 30px!important}}section#s5{background:url(../images/s5Bg.jpg) no-repeat 50% 0;background-size:cover;padding:10px 0 80px 0}section#s5 .moto{padding:50px 0 0}@media only screen and (max-width:768px){section#s5 .moto{padding:80px 0 100px}}@media only screen and (max-width:480px){section#s5 .moto{padding:80px 50px 0}}section#s5 .moto .moto-wrap{display:flex;flex-wrap:wrap;justify-content:center;margin:0 350px}section#s5 .moto .moto-wrap img{margin:20px 50px}@media only screen and (max-width:1200px){section#s5 .moto .moto-wrap{margin:0 0}}@media only screen and (max-width:768px){section#s2,section#s3,section#s4{height:100%}}.slick-next,.slick-prev{top:50%;width:80px;height:80px;z-index:9}@media only screen and (max-width:767px){.slick-next,.slick-prev{width:60px;height:60px}}@media only screen and (max-width:480px){.slick-next,.slick-prev{width:40px;height:40px}}.slick-next::before,.slick-prev::before{content:''}.slick-prev{left:-1vw;background:url(../images/arrow-left.png) no-repeat center center;background-size:contain;opacity:.7}@media only screen and (max-width:1200px){.slick-prev{left:-2vw}}.slick-prev:focus,.slick-prev:hover{opacity:1;background:url(../images/arrow-left.png) no-repeat center center;background-size:contain}.slick-next{right:-1vw;background:url(../images/arrow-right.png) no-repeat center center;background-size:contain;opacity:.7}@media only screen and (max-width:1200px){.slick-next{right:-2vw}}.slick-next:focus,.slick-next:hover{opacity:1;background:url(../images/arrow-right.png) no-repeat center center;background-size:contain}.slick-dotted.slick-slider.slick-slider{max-width:60vw;margin:100px auto 0;padding:0 0 0}@media only screen and (max-width:1200px){.slick-dotted.slick-slider.slick-slider{max-width:90vw}}.slick-dotted.slick-slider.slick-slider .arms,.slick-dotted.slick-slider.slick-slider .character{display:flex;flex-wrap:wrap;justify-content:center}.slick-dotted.slick-slider.slick-slider .arms img{margin:5%}@media only screen and (max-width:767px){.slick-dotted.slick-slider.slick-slider .arms img{width:unset;margin:8%}}@media only screen and (max-width:480px){.slick-dotted.slick-slider.slick-slider .arms img{margin:23% 0}}.slick-dotted.slick-slider.slick-slider .character img{margin:auto 0}@media only screen and (max-width:767px){.slick-dotted.slick-slider.slick-slider .character img{width:unset;margin:8%}}@media only screen and (max-width:480px){.slick-dotted.slick-slider.slick-slider .character img{margin:23%}}#slick-area .slick-dots{top:-70px;-ms-grid-columns:(auto)[8];grid-template-columns:repeat(8,auto);justify-content:center;bottom:unset}@media only screen and (max-width:1200px){#slick-area .slick-dots{top:-52px;-ms-grid-columns:(auto)[4];grid-template-columns:repeat(4,auto)}}@media only screen and (max-width:480px){#slick-area .slick-dots{-ms-grid-columns:(auto)[4];grid-template-columns:repeat(4,auto)}}#slick-area .slick-dots li{position:relative;width:114px;height:44px;margin:0;padding:0;border-right:solid 2px #2d4a6f;box-sizing:content-box}@media only screen and (max-width:1200px){#slick-area .slick-dots li{top:-12px}}#slick-area .slick-dots li button{width:100%;height:100%;padding:0;display:inline-block;background:url(../images/nav_off.png) no-repeat center center/contain}#slick-area .slick-dots li button::before{white-space:nowrap;content:'';color:#fff;font-size:1.1rem;line-height:44px;width:114px}#slick-area .slick-dots li:nth-of-type(1)::before{content:'';width:25px;height:44px;background:url(../images/nav_off_left.png) no-repeat center center/contain;position:absolute;left:-25px}#slick-area .slick-dots li:nth-of-type(1).slick-active::before,#slick-area .slick-dots li:nth-of-type(1):hover::before{background:url(../images/nav_on_left.png) no-repeat center center/contain}#slick-area .slick-dots li:nth-of-type(1) button::before{content:'戰士(男)'}#slick-area .slick-dots li:nth-of-type(2) button::before{content:'戰士(女)'}#slick-area .slick-dots li:nth-of-type(3) button::before{content:'格鬥家(男)'}#slick-area .slick-dots li:nth-of-type(4) button::before{content:'格鬥家(女)'}#slick-area .slick-dots li:nth-of-type(5) button::before{content:'獵人(男)'}#slick-area .slick-dots li:nth-of-type(6) button::before{content:'獵人(女)'}#slick-area .slick-dots li:nth-of-type(7) button::before{content:'魔法師'}#slick-area .slick-dots li:nth-of-type(8) button::before{content:'暗殺者'}#slick-area .slick-dots li:nth-of-type(9){border:none}#slick-area .slick-dots li:nth-of-type(9)::before{content:'';width:25px;height:44px;background:url(../images/nav_off_right.png) no-repeat center center/contain;position:absolute;left:114px}#slick-area .slick-dots li:nth-of-type(9).slick-active::before,#slick-area .slick-dots li:nth-of-type(9):hover::before{background:url(../images/nav_on_right.png) no-repeat center center/contain}#slick-area .slick-dots li:nth-of-type(9) button::before{content:'幻使'}#slick-area .slick-dots li.slick-active button,#slick-area .slick-dots li:hover button{background-image:url(../images/nav_on.png)}#slick-area2 .slick-dots{top:-70px;-ms-grid-columns:(auto)[8];grid-template-columns:repeat(8,auto);justify-content:center;bottom:unset}@media only screen and (max-width:1200px){#slick-area2 .slick-dots{top:-52px;-ms-grid-columns:(auto)[4];grid-template-columns:repeat(4,auto)}}@media only screen and (max-width:480px){#slick-area2 .slick-dots{-ms-grid-columns:(auto)[4];grid-template-columns:repeat(4,auto)}}#slick-area2 .slick-dots li{position:relative;width:114px;height:44px;margin:0;padding:0;border-right:solid 2px #685744;box-sizing:content-box}@media only screen and (max-width:1200px){#slick-area2 .slick-dots li{top:-12px}}#slick-area2 .slick-dots li button{width:100%;height:100%;padding:0;display:inline-block;background:url(../images/s3nav_off.png) no-repeat center center/contain}#slick-area2 .slick-dots li button::before{white-space:nowrap;content:'';color:#fff;font-size:1.1rem;line-height:44px;width:114px}#slick-area2 .slick-dots li:nth-of-type(1)::before{content:'';width:25px;height:44px;background:url(../images/s3nav_off_left.png) no-repeat center center/contain;position:absolute;left:-25px}#slick-area2 .slick-dots li:nth-of-type(1).slick-active::before,#slick-area2 .slick-dots li:nth-of-type(1):hover::before{background:url(../images/s3nav_on_left.png) no-repeat center center/contain}#slick-area2 .slick-dots li:nth-of-type(1) button::before{content:'戰士(男)'}#slick-area2 .slick-dots li:nth-of-type(2) button::before{content:'戰士(女)'}#slick-area2 .slick-dots li:nth-of-type(3) button::before{content:'格鬥家(男)'}#slick-area2 .slick-dots li:nth-of-type(4) button::before{content:'格鬥家(女)'}#slick-area2 .slick-dots li:nth-of-type(5) button::before{content:'獵人(男)'}#slick-area2 .slick-dots li:nth-of-type(6) button::before{content:'獵人(女)'}#slick-area2 .slick-dots li:nth-of-type(7) button::before{content:'魔法師'}#slick-area2 .slick-dots li:nth-of-type(8) button::before{content:'暗殺者'}#slick-area2 .slick-dots li:nth-of-type(9){border:none}#slick-area2 .slick-dots li:nth-of-type(9)::before{content:'';width:25px;height:44px;background:url(../images/s3nav_off_right.png) no-repeat center center/contain;position:absolute;left:114px}#slick-area2 .slick-dots li:nth-of-type(9).slick-active::before,#slick-area2 .slick-dots li:nth-of-type(9):hover::before{background:url(../images/s3nav_on_right.png) no-repeat center center/contain}#slick-area2 .slick-dots li:nth-of-type(9) button::before{content:'幻使'}#slick-area2 .slick-dots li.slick-active button,#slick-area2 .slick-dots li:hover button{background-image:url(../images/s3nav_on.png)}.modal{z-index:999;padding-top:10vh;background-color:#00000085}@media only screen and (max-width:480px){.modal{padding-top:20vh}}.modal .modal-content{border:none}.modal .modal-dialog{max-width:1200px;pointer-events:auto}.modal .modal-body{text-align:center;padding:4%;height:60vh}.modal-backdrop{display:none}button.close{position:absolute;display:inline-block;width:60px;height:60px;font-size:0;right:-70px;top:0;transition:.2s;z-index:999}@media only screen and (max-width:1200px){button.close{right:0}}button.close::before{content:"";position:absolute;top:50%;left:50%;width:84px;height:1px;background-color:#fff;transform:translate(-50%,-50%) rotate(45deg)}button.close::after{content:"";position:absolute;top:50%;left:50%;width:84px;height:1px;background-color:#fff;transform:translate(-50%,-50%) rotate(135deg)}@media only screen and (max-width:1200px){#player1{width:90vw;height:70vh}}@media only screen and (max-width:800px){#player1{height:50vh}}@media only screen and (max-width:1200px){#notice-modal .modal-body{width:90vw;margin:2% auto}}